【Olympic Park】

Next, we will head to the Montreal Olympic Park, the main venue for the 1976 Summer Olympics. The perfectly preserved stadium grounds remain a heavyweight historical landmark, serving as a testament to this monumental international sporting event.


【Montreal Tower】

Standing tall within the Olympic Park, the Montreal Tower boasts a staggering height of 165 meters and a 45-degree angle, earning the title of the "World's Tallest Inclined Tower" (leaning even further than the Leaning Tower of Pisa).

【Montreal Biodome】$$

Step into the newly renovated Montreal Biodome and instantly travel across the Americas! This extraordinary indoor attraction perfectly simulates five distinct ecosystems, including the lush Tropical Rainforest, the extreme Polar Ice, and the Canadian Maple Forest, making it the ultimate destination to explore nature's wonders.


【Montreal Botanical Garden】 $$

Recognized as one of the largest botanical gardens in the world, the Montreal Botanical Garden spans an impressive 75 hectares. Home to over 22,000 plant species, 10 massive exhibition greenhouses, and more than 20 themed gardens, it is an absolute must-visit paradise for nature lovers and photography enthusiasts alike.

【Niagara Wine Region】
Leaving the roaring falls behind, we will venture into the picturesque vineyards of the Niagara Peninsula. Thanks to its unique microclimate and geographical advantages, this area is recognized globally as a premier Icewine-producing region. You will enjoy a complimentary tasting of Canada's signature Icewine. Often referred to as "liquid gold," this crystal-clear, golden-hued dessert wine exudes rich aromas of honey and tropical fruits.
